Arkeshia is a girl’s name of African origin, meaning “A modern, likely invented name. The 'Arke-' prefix is sometimes associated with 'ark,' but the overall meaning is unclear.”, and peaked in popularity in 1978.
What Arkeshia Means
“A modern, likely invented name. The 'Arke-' prefix is sometimes associated with 'ark,' but the overall meaning is unclear.”
The Story of Arkeshia
A name whispered into existence in the late 20th century, Arkeshia feels like a modern dream, waiting for your daughter.
Arkeshia is a modern, likely invented name with African roots. First recorded in 1978, its structure suggests a creative blend, giving it a contemporary and distinctive feel.
